    If I keep doing 3dl quasirealism, I don't think my 16 gb ram is going to cut it. Hrm. Trying to render a closeup and the process just hangs every time.

  • Oso3DOso3D Posts: 14,889

    Setting shading rate to 1 (rather than .01), dropping shadow sampling rate to 4, and changing max path 8>5 seems to have fixed the trick... fingers crossed...

    (Shading rate .01 is absurd, isn't it?)
